MAX544ACSA 14-Bit Digital to Analog Converter Equivalent & Substitute Parts
Part Overview
The MAX544ACSA is a 14-bit digital to analog converter (DAC) manufactured by Analog Devices Inc./Maxim Integrated, designed for data acquisition applications requiring voltage output conversion. This component features an 8-SOIC surface mount package with SPI data interface and external reference capability.
The MAX544ACSA is classified as obsolete product status. Identifying equivalent and substitute parts is necessary to ensure design continuity, maintain supply chain reliability, and support long-term production requirements for applications currently utilizing this component.

Key Parameters
| Parameter | Specification |
|---|---|
| Resolution | 14 Bits |
| Number of D/A Converters | 1 |
| Output Type | Voltage - Unbuffered |
| Data Interface | SPI |
| Reference Type | External |
| Settling Time | 1µs (Typ) |
| INL/DNL | ±0.15 LSB / ±0.15 LSB |
| Architecture | R-2R |
| Voltage Supply - Analog | 5V |
| Voltage Supply - Digital | 5V |
| Operating Temperature | 0°C ~ 70°C |
| Package / Case | 8-SOIC (0.154", 3.90mm Width) |
| Mounting Type | Surface Mount |

Engineering Selection Recommendations
MAX544ACSA+ (Direct Manufacturer Upgrade)
The MAX544ACSA+ is the direct successor to the MAX544ACSA, maintaining identical electrical specifications and package configuration. This part is currently in active production status with ROHS3 compliance certification. Selection of MAX544ACSA+ is recommended for applications requiring exact parameter matching with improved supply chain availability and regulatory compliance.
MAX544BCSA+ (Parametric Equivalent)
The MAX544BCSA+ provides identical electrical performance and package specifications to the MAX544ACSA. This part is in active production status with ROHS3 compliance. The MAX544BCSA+ variant represents an alternative within the MAX544 product family with equivalent functional capability.
AD5551BRZ (Manufacturer Recommended Alternative)
The AD5551BRZ is the manufacturer-recommended alternative from Analog Devices Inc., offering identical core electrical specifications and 8-SOIC package configuration. This part provides extended operating temperature range (-40°C ~ 85°C) and wider supply voltage tolerance (2.7V ~ 5.5V) compared to the MAX544ACSA. The AD5551BRZ is in active production status with ROHS3 compliance certification. Selection of AD5551BRZ is appropriate for applications requiring enhanced temperature performance or flexible supply voltage operation.
